Description
본 고안은 식수로 음용하는 물을 정화하는 정수기에 관한 것으로 특히 코팅처리된 영구자석과 세라믹소재를 정수기의 중심통공에 재치시켜 인체에 유익한 음용수를 얻도록 하는 정수기에 관한 것이다.The present invention relates to a water purifier for purifying drinking water with drinking water, and more particularly, to a water purifier for placing a coated permanent magnet and a ceramic material in the central hole of the water purifier to obtain a drinking water beneficial to the human body.
일반적으로 식수로 사용하고 있는 수도물은 수도물중에 함유되어 있는 염소 등의 소독 냄새와 노후된 송수관을 통과하는 과정에서 부유침전물과 유해물질 등이 함유되어 식수로서는 적합하지 않은 경우가 많아서 수도물을 끓여 먹고 있으나 이 과정에서 인체에 유익한 미생물, 미네랄 등이 소멸되어 생명을 잃은 죽은 물이 되어 인체에 부적합한 물이 되는 것이다.In general, tap water used for drinking water is often unsuitable for drinking water because it contains disinfecting odors such as chlorine contained in tap water and suspended sediment and harmful substances in the process of passing old water pipes. In the process, microorganisms, minerals, etc., which are beneficial to the human body are extinguished, becoming dead water that has lost life, and become unsuitable for the human body.
또한 이러한 수도물을 정화하기 위한 여러 가지 형태의 정수기가 보급되고 있다,In addition, there are various types of water purifiers for purifying such tap water.
즉 역삼투방식이나 특수 여과망 등에 의해 물을 물리적으로 여과하거나 또는 약품 등에 의한 화학적 정화하는 방법이 채택되고 있으나 극단적인 여과 효율로 인하여 물 속에 존재하는 인체에 유익한 성분까지도 제거하므로 물의 성질 변화에 따라 장기간 복용시 인체에 부작용도 예상된다.In other words, the method of physically filtering water or chemical purification by means of a reverse osmosis method or a special filtering network is adopted. However, due to the extreme filtration efficiency, it removes even the components that are beneficial to the human body. Side effects are also expected in the human body when taken.
또한 정수기의 주요 부분은 대부분 해외에서 수입되어지고 있는 실정이므로 귀중한 외화를 낭비함은 물론이고 고가의 비용으로 인하여 사용자의 부담이 큰 문제점이 있었다.In addition, since the main part of the water purifier is mostly imported from abroad, waste of valuable foreign currency, as well as the expensive cost of the user has a big problem.
이와 같은 문제점을 해소하기 위하여 안출된 본 고안에서는 수도물을 여과하는 여과부와 정수부를 구비하되 상기한 여과부와 정수부를 통과하는 물의 경로상에 자석과 세라믹소재로 구성된 활성자화부를 구성하여 이를 통과시키므로서 물의 성질변화를 유도하여 인체에 유익한 음용수를 얻도록 하는 정수기를 제공하는데 그 목적이 있다.In order to solve such a problem, the present invention has a filtration unit and a water purification unit for filtering tap water, but the active magnetization unit composed of a magnet and a ceramic material on the path of the water passing through the filtration unit and the water purification unit is passed through it. The purpose is to provide a water purifier that induces a change in the properties of water to obtain a drinking water beneficial to the human body.

상기의 목적을 달성하는 본 고안에 따른 정수기는 여과부와 정수부를 구비한 통상의 정수기에 있어서, 정수부의 중심에는 통공을 구비한 중심관과 상기한 중심관의 외주부에는 통공을 구비한 격층부재와 여과지를 사이에 다수층의 정수재를 적층하고 정수부 중심관의 통공에는 부식이 방지되도록 외면이 코팅처리된 영구자석과 세라믹볼층을 교호로 다수회 재치하여 됨을 특징으로 하는 것이다. 또한 상기한 영구자석에 의해 중심관의 통공을 막지 않도록 상기 통공 상.하 양단에 받침부재로 받쳐져 재치되도록 하되, 상기한 받침부재는 중심관의 상 하 양단에 대칭으로 끼워 설치되며 통공의 내경보다 훨씬 작은 외경을 구비한 단턱을 갖도록하여 자석이나 세라믹볼에 의해 통로가 막히는 문제점이 없도록 형성됨을 특징으로 하는 것이다.Water purifier according to the present invention for achieving the above object is a conventional water purifier having a filter and a water purification unit, the center tube having a through hole in the center of the water purification unit and the diaphragm member having a through hole in the outer peripheral portion of the center tube; The filter paper is laminated with a plurality of layers of water purification material, and the outer surface of the permanent magnet and the ceramic ball layer coated on the outer surface so as to prevent the corrosion in the through hole of the water purification unit is characterized in that the alternating multiple times. In addition, the upper and lower ends of the through-holes are supported by the support member so as not to block the through-holes of the center tube by the permanent magnets, but the support members are symmetrically fitted to the upper and lower ends of the center tube, and the inner diameter of the through-holes. It is characterized in that it is formed to have a step with a much smaller outer diameter so that the passage is not blocked by magnets or ceramic balls.
이하 첨부된 도면에 의거 본 고안을 상세히 설명한다. 도 1은 본 고안의 사시도이고 도 2는 본 고안의 바람직한 실시예에 따른 내부구조를 나타내는 종 단면도이다. 도 1 및 도 2에서 도시한 바와 같이, 본 고안의 바람직한 실시예에 따른 정수기(1)는 물이 입수되어 여과되는 여과부(200)와 상기한 여과부(200)에서 유입된 물을 정수 및 활성자화하는 정수부(100)로 대별 구성된다.Hereinafter, the present invention will be described in detail with reference to the accompanying drawings. 1 is a perspective view of the present invention and Figure 2 is a longitudinal cross-sectional view showing the internal structure according to a preferred embodiment of the present invention. As shown in Figure 1 and 2, the water purifier 1 according to a preferred embodiment of the present invention purified water and the water introduced from the filtration unit 200 and the filtration unit 200 is obtained and filtered. The water purification unit 100 to be activated is roughly composed.
도 3은 정수부(100)의 일부생략 확대도이다.3 is a partially omitted enlarged view of the water purification unit 100.
상기한 정수부(100)는 상기한 여과부(200)에서 입수되는 물을 받아들이는 베이스부재(110)와, 상기한 베이스부재(110)에서 후술하는 정수조(130)로 물이 유입되도록 안내하는 외통(120)과, 정수부(100)의 중심에는 통공(141a)을 구비한 중심(141)관과, 상기한 중심관(141)과 연통되어 출수되는 출수부(160)와, 상기한 중심관(141)의 외주부에는 정수조(130)를 구비한다.The water purifying part 100 guides the water to be introduced into the water purification tank 130 which will be described later by the base member 110 and the base member 110 receiving water obtained from the filtering part 200. In the center of the outer cylinder 120 and the water purification unit 100, a central 141 tube having a through hole 141a, a water outlet 160 which is discharged in communication with the central tube 141, and the central tube described above. The outer periphery of 141 is provided with a water purification tank 130.
상기한 정수조(130)는 정수조 상판(131)에 통공을 형성하며, 맥반석,이온수지 및 활성탄 등의 정수부재(132)를 통공(133a)을 구비한 격층부재(133)와 여과지(132) 사이에 다수층 적층하고, 하단부의 중앙통공과 연통되는 부분에는 여과재를 구비하여 형성한다.The water purification tank 130 forms a through hole in the water purification tank top plate 131, and the diaphragm member 133 and the filter paper 132 having the through hole 133 a through the water purification member 132 such as elvan, ion resin and activated carbon. A plurality of layers are laminated between the layers, and a filter medium is formed at a portion communicating with the central hole of the lower end portion.
상기한 정수부(100) 중심관(141)의 통공(141a)에는 코팅(143a)처리된 영구자석(143)과 세라믹볼(145)층을 교호로 다수회 재치하여 형성되는 활성자화부(140)를 이룬다.The active magnetization unit 140 is formed by alternately placing a plurality of layers of the permanent magnet 143 and the ceramic ball 145 coated with the coating 143a on the through hole 141a of the center pipe 141 of the water purification unit 100. To achieve.
상기한 활성자화부(140)는 중심관의 하단부 측벽에 다수의 통공(141b)을 형성하여 물이 유입되도록 하고 상기한 중심관(141) 통공(141a)내부공간에 코팅처리된 영구자석(143)과 세라믹볼(145)을 교호로 다수층 재치하되 물이 유입되고 배출되는 상하 양단에는 상기 코팅 처리된 영구자석(143)이 위치하는 것이 바람직하다. 이때에 상기한 중심관(141)의 양단에는 통공(141a)의 내경보다 훨씬 작은 외경을 구비한 단턱(147a)을 가지며 중심과 상기한 작은 외경 주면에 통공(147b)을 구비하여 서로 통하도록 하고 상기한 작은 외경(147a)측이 영구자석(143)을 받혀 주어 영구자석(143)이 중심관의 통공(141a)을 막는 일이 발생하지 않도록 형성된 받침부재(147)가 삽치되도록 한다. 도 4는 이를 나타내 보인 중심관 통공(141a) 상단부의 확대도이다.The activator 140 is formed by forming a plurality of through holes (141b) on the lower side wall of the center tube to allow water to flow in and the permanent magnet 143 coated in the inner space of the through hole (141a) of the center pipe (141). ) And ceramic balls 145 are alternately placed in a plurality of layers, and the coated permanent magnets 143 are preferably positioned at both ends of the upper and lower sides where water is introduced and discharged. At this time, both ends of the center tube 141 has a step 147a having an outer diameter much smaller than the inner diameter of the through hole 141a, and has a through hole 147b in the center and the small outer diameter main surface thereof so as to communicate with each other. The small outer diameter 147a side receives the permanent magnet 143 so that the supporting member 147 is inserted so that the permanent magnet 143 does not block the through-hole 141a of the center tube. Figure 4 is an enlarged view of the upper end of the central tube through-hole (141a) showing this.
한편 본 고안의 다른 실시예로서 도 5에서 나타낸 것처럼 상기한 격층부재(133)에 형성되는 통공(133a)대신 격층부재(133)의 외주면과 정수부(100) 외통(120)의 내주면 사이에 공간(133b)을 구비한 격층부재(133B)와, 격층부재(133) 내주면과 중심관(141) 외주면 사이에 공간(133c)을 구비하여된 격층부재(133C)를 구비하되, 상기한 두종류의 격층부재(133B,133C)가 정수재(132) 사이에 교호로 다수회 배열되도록 하여 구성된 것이다.Meanwhile, as another embodiment of the present invention, as shown in FIG. 5, a space (between the outer circumferential surface of the diaphragm member 133 and the inner circumferential surface of the outer cylinder 120 of the water purification part 100 instead of the through hole 133a formed in the diaphragm member 133 is shown in FIG. 5). A diaphragm member 133B having a 133b, and a diaphragm member 133C provided with a space 133c between the inner circumferential surface of the diaphragm member 133 and the outer circumferential surface of the center tube 141, wherein the two kinds of diaphragms described above are provided. The member 133B, 133C is comprised so that the water purification material 132 may be alternately arranged many times.
본 고안의 또 다른 실시예로서 도 6에서 나타낸 것처럼 출수부(160)가 정수부(100) 하부에 위치하도록 구성될 수도 있다. 즉 여과부(200)에서 유입된 물이 정수조(130)를 상향으로 통과한 후 중심관의 통공(141a)을 하향으로 통과하여 배출되도록 구성된 것이다. 미설명부호 (150)은 연결관이고 (170)은 수밀 유지를 위한 팩킹이다.As another embodiment of the present invention, as shown in FIG. 6, the water extraction unit 160 may be configured to be positioned below the water purification unit 100. That is, the water introduced from the filtration unit 200 passes through the water purification tank 130 upwards and then passes downward through the through-holes 141a of the central pipe. Reference numeral 150 is a connector and 170 is a packing for watertight maintenance.
이와 같이 구성된 본 고안의 작용을 살펴본다.Look at the operation of the present invention configured as described above.
도 2에 도시한 바와 같이 여과부(200)를 통하여 1차 여과된 물은 베이스부재(110)를 통과하여 정수(100)부 외통(120)의 안내를 받아 정수조(130)로 유입된다. 그리하여 정수조(130)에 적층되어 있는 맥반석, 이온수지, 활성탄 및 세라믹부재들을 통과하며 이물질이 흡착, 분해 제거되고 미생물이나 생체활동에 손상되는 유해한 요소들을 제거 개선시키며 다량의 미네랄을 자연수 이상으로 함유한 정수가 된다. 이렇게 정수된 물이 다시 중심관(141)의 활성자화부(140)에 유입되면서 영구자석(143) 및 세라믹(145)과 만나게 된다.As shown in FIG. 2, the first filtered water through the filtration unit 200 passes through the base member 110 and is introduced into the water purification tank 130 under the guidance of the water purification unit 100 and the outer cylinder 120. Thus, it passes through the elvan, ion resin, activated carbon, and ceramic members stacked in the water purification tank 130, and removes and improves harmful elements that are adsorbed, decomposed, and damaged by microorganisms or biological activities. Is an integer. The purified water flows back into the active magnetization unit 140 of the central tube 141 to meet the permanent magnet 143 and the ceramic 145.
영구자석(143)은 물에 직접 노출되면 급격히 산화되어 녹이 발생하는 등의 문제가 있고 물을 산성으로 변화시키기 때문에 이를 방지하기 위하여 간접접촉을 해야하므로 코팅 처리하는 것이며 접촉 면적을 가능한 넓히는 것이 바람직하다. 정수조(130)를 통과한 물이 코팅 처리된 영구자석(143)과 접촉하면서 자성이 부가되어 물속에 용해된 상태로 유지시켜 주기 때문에 물의 경수화를 방지하고 물의 수소이온과 산소이온이 활성화 되면서 물의 특성에 변화가 생기게 된다. 또한 세라믹(145)은 이온화 작용이 빠르고 왕성하게 이루어지도록 하는 촉매의 역할을 한다. 이때에 영구자석(143)이 중심관의 통공(141a)을 막지 않도록 상기한 받침부재(147)를 통공의 양단에 삽치하여 물의 흐름을 보장한다.The permanent magnet 143 has a problem such as rapid oxidation and rust when exposed directly to water, and because the water is changed to acidic, indirect contact to prevent it is to be coated and it is preferable to widen the contact area as much as possible. . As water passing through the water purification tank 130 comes into contact with the coated permanent magnet 143 and maintains a state in which it is dissolved in water, water hardening is prevented and hydrogen ions and oxygen ions of the water are activated. There is a change in the properties of the water. In addition, the ceramic 145 serves as a catalyst for making the ionization action fast and vigorously. At this time, the support member 147 is inserted into both ends of the through hole so that the permanent magnet 143 does not block the through hole 141a of the center tube to ensure the flow of water.
본 고안의 다른 실시예로서 도 5에 도시한 것처럼 격층부재(133)의 외경과 내경의 크기를 서로 달리하여 교호로 배열 적층하여 물의 흐름이 지그재그형태로 이루어지도록 하여 동일한 체적에서 물의 정수거리를 연장시켜 정수효과를 보다 향상시킬 수 있다.As another embodiment of the present invention as shown in Figure 5 by varying the size of the outer diameter and the inner diameter of the diaphragm member 133 alternately stacked so that the water flow in a zigzag form to extend the water purification distance of the water in the same volume By further improving the water purification effect.
